Parallel reading

أَشْنَاس، أَهْمَلَهُ الجَوْهَرِيّ
Aṣnās, Al-Jauhari neglected it.
وَقَالَ الأَزْهَرِيّ: هُوَ بِالْفَتْحِ: اسْمٌ أَعْجَمِيّ
And Al-Azhari said: it is, with the fatḥa, a foreign name.
وَقَالَ غَيْرُهُ: هُوَ ع بِسَاحِلِ بَحْرِ فَارِس
And others said: it is a place on the coast of the Persian Sea.
وَفِي كِتَابِ الأَرْمَوِيّ: بِإِهْمَالِ الأُولَى وَإِعْجَامِ الثَّانِيَةِ، وَلَعَلَّهُ خَطَأ
And in the book of Al-Armawi: with the omission of the first and the dotting of the second, and perhaps it is an error.
